How Attic Water Damage Restoration Actually Works

Our team’s process for Attic Water Damage Restoration involves a thorough inspection, water removal, drying, and final restoration. We take pride in our attention to detail and commitment to getting it right the first time. When we cut corners, it can lead to bigger problems down the line, like mold growth, structural damage, or even costly repairs. So, we take the time to do it right.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will carefully inspect your attic to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ture and assess the severity of the issue.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and creating a personalized plan for your attic’s restoration.

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ction

Using advanced equipment like submersible pumps and wet vacuums, our team will remove standing water from your attic. We’ll also use specialized mats and equipment to dry the area and pr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from your attic.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ring a thorough dry.

Step 4: Restoration and Cleanup

Once your attic is dry and free of moisture, our team will begin the restoration process. This includes repairing or replacing damaged insulation, drywall, and other materials as needed.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control

Before we consider the job complete, our team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ure your attic is safe, dry, and free of damage. We’ll also ensure that all equipment has been removed, and your property is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to bigger problems and more costly repairs down the line.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address these issues quickly to protect your home and your wallet.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ell in your attic could be a sign of hidden moisture or water damage. Don’t ignore it, address the issue before it spreads and causes more damage.

Visible Water Stains or Warping

Water damage can cause unsightly stains or warping on your attic’s ceiling, walls, or floors. Don’t delay, address these issues to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ew

Mold and mildew growth can spread quickly in damp environments. If you notice these signs, don’t wait, address the issue quickly to prevent health risks and costly repairs.

Increased Humidity or Moisture

An increase in humidity or moisture levels in your attic can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it, address the issue before it causes more damage and costly repairs.

Unusual no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ds from your attic could be a sign of hidden water damage or structural issues. Don’t delay,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Visible Signs of Pest Infestation

Pests like rodents, squirrels, or insects can be attracted to damp environments. If you notice signs of pest infestation in your attic, don’t delay,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Attic Water Damage Restoration Cost in Bosque, NM

The cost of Attic Water Damage Restoration in Bosque, NM can vary greatly depending on the severity and size of the affected area.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a typical restoration project. But, prices can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more in severe cases. Factors that affect the cost include the size of the area affected, the extent of the water damage, and local conditions in Bosque, NM.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, severity of water damage, and equipment used.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Equipment and duration of drying process, number of dehumidifiers needed.
Restoration and Cleanup $2,000 – $5,000 Scope of work, materials needed, and labor costs.

Common Questions About Attic Water Damage Restoration

How long does Attic Water Damage Restoration take?

The length of time required for Attic Water Damage Restoration can vary greatly depending on the severity and size of the affected area. On average, homeowners can expect the process to take anywhere from 3 to 5 days. But, in severe cases, it may take up to a week or more to fully restore the area.

Do I need to evacuate my home during the restoration process?

No, you won’t need to evacuate your home during the restoration process. Our team will work to reduce disruptions and ensure your safety throughout the process. But, we may recommend temporarily relocating to a different area of your home if necessary.

How do I prevent water damage in my attic?

To prevent water damage in your attic, ensure your roof is properly sealed and maintained, check for signs of leaks or water damage regularly, and address any issues quickly. You can also consider installing a roof inspection system to detect potential issues early on.

How do I know if I have a mold or mildew problem in my attic?

You may notice musty odors, visible signs of mold or mildew, or increased humidity levels in your attic. If you suspect a mold or mildew problem, contact a professional immediately to ensure a thorough and safe removal.
